Zizzo Ferro
The Zizzo Ferro is known for being strong and easy to carry. This bike is great for city commuters who need a dependable ride for different surfaces.
Specifications and Features
Here’s a quick overview of why the Zizzo Ferro is a smart choice:
Feature | Specification |
---|---|
Frame | High tension steel |
Fork | Steel fork and steer tube |
Handlebar | 25.4mm Butted aluminum; 540mm width |
Stem | 3D forged double locking aluminum alloy two-piece telescoping folding stem |
Grips | Ergonomic PVC grip |
Saddle | ZiZZO Wide saddle; chromoly rails |
Seatpost | Plain aluminum alloy; 580mm |
Tires | 20″x1.95″ multi-terrain tires |
Shifter | 7-speed grip style shifter |
Max Load Weight | 240 lbs |
Rider Height | 4’8″ – 6’3″ |
You will like the easy folding system, which helps with storage and transport. It weighs only 29 lbs and folds down to small sizes (H-27″ L-31″ W-14″).

Comparison of Best Folding Bikes
When you’re looking for the best steel frame folding bike, comparing key features and prices can help you make the right choice. Here’s a handy comparison chart to give you a quick overview:
Bike Model | Weight (lbs) | Gears | Max Load (lbs) | Price Range ($) |
---|---|---|---|---|
Zizzo Ferro | 29 | 7 | 240 | 300 – 400 |
MIAMI Citizen Bike | 30 | 6 | 220 | 350 – 450 |
Brompton C Line | 28 | 12 | 220 | 1,200 – 1,500 |
Lotus Folding Bicycle | 35 | 9 | 250 | 600 – 800 |
B’Twin Folding Bike | 28.4 | 7 | 220 | 250 – 350 |

For maintenance, both users and experts agree on a few important tasks to keep your bike in good shape:
Maintenance Task | Description |
---|---|
Regular Cleaning | Clean the frame and hinges to stop dirt buildup and rust. |
Lubrication | Put lubricant on moving parts, like hinges and chain, to keep everything running smoothly. |
Tyre Pressure Checks | Check and keep the right tyre pressure for safety and performance. |
Brake and Gear Checks | Look at brakes and gears for wear and make sure they work well. |
Professional Servicing | Get annual professional maintenance for thorough checks and adjustments. |
By following these tips, you can improve your riding experience and make your steel frame folding bike last longer.
